Understanding Window Tinting
Car Window Tinting is a process that enhances the functionality and appearance of vehicle windows by applying a thin film. This film reduces the amount of light and heat entering the car, making the interior more comfortable and private. Many drivers choose tinted windows for the practical benefits they offer.
Types of Window Tints:
Each type of window tint provides unique benefits. Below are the most common types:
- Dyed Window Tint:
A cost-effective option, dyed tints work by absorbing sunlight. They effectively reduce glare and add a darkened appearance to the windows. However, they may fade over time and offer limited heat resistance.
- Metalized Window Tint:
Metalized tints contain metallic particles that reflect sunlight and block heat. They are durable and offer better heat rejection than dyed films. However, they may interfere with electronic signals like GPS and mobile phones.
- Hybrid Window Tint:
This option combines dyed and metalized elements. It provides balanced benefits, such as good heat reduction, durability, and minimal interference with devices.
- Ceramic Window Tint:
The most advanced option, ceramic tints block UV rays and reduce heat without affecting visibility. They do not interfere with electronics, making them a popular choice for modern vehicles.

Legal Considerations
Before installing windshield tinting, it’s essential to understand the laws and regulations in your area. Following these rules ensures your vehicle is both compliant and safe to use on public roads.
- Tint Darkness Limits
Laws specify the maximum level of darkness allowed for tinted windows. These regulations vary by region, so it’s important to know the permitted Visible Light Transmission (VLT) percentage for your area. - Reflective Tint Restrictions
Some areas limit the use of reflective window tints, which can create glare for other drivers. Checking local guidelines helps you avoid fines or the need for adjustments later. - Front and Rear Window Rules
Regulations often differ for front, side, and rear windows. For instance, many places allow darker tints on rear windows but require lighter or clear tints for front ones to maintain driver visibility. - Medical Exemptions
In some cases, individuals with medical conditions that require additional sun protection may qualify for exemptions. Always carry the proper documentation if this applies to you. - Penalties for Non-Compliance
Using illegal window tints can result in fines, warnings, or even the need to remove the tint. Ensuring compliance from the start saves time and money.
